So you did flash a rom? You went through the boot loader and all?
You can download the touchflo as a program, it doesn't have to be cooked into a rom.
If you did flash a new rom, yes it would delete your programs. it is like reformating and reinstalling windows on your computer, it deletes everything.

How do you "cook" an application into your rom, so that after a hard reset it still is present?
Search for making OEM Packages. That's the cleanest way to do it. The instruction for any of the Rom Kitchens (Hermes is where it first appeared I think) will work.

OK,
Why have you decided you don't want the Stock ROM ?
Where are you trying to get the APK from ? You usually just install straight from Android Market ON THE PHONE. This installs the APK on the Phone as part of the process.
SUPERCID is to enable changing the RUU i.e. a different stock ROM, to a different carrier, or more universal one, e.g. RUU European.
Can you please explain what you are trying to achieve or trying to avoid doing.

Once you have a custom recovery you can create a Nandroid backup and revert back. Or wipe and install another ROM, your choice.
How do you know what a "better" ROM is unless you've tried one ?
Faster is relative, You can change Kernels, or go to an AOSP ROM. How is the original one too slow when you haven't even tried it. Many folks base any change on look and feel.
